N-hexadecyl B-D-maltoside

Description:
N-hexadecyl B-D-maltoside is a non-ionic surfactant and a glycoside, characterized by its long hydrophobic alkyl chain and a hydrophilic maltose moiety. This compound is typically used in biochemical and biophysical applications, particularly in the solubilization and stabilization of membrane proteins and other biomolecules. Its structure consists of a hexadecyl (C16) fatty acid chain linked to a maltose sugar unit, which imparts both amphiphilic properties and the ability to form micelles in aqueous solutions. N-hexadecyl B-D-maltoside is known for its mildness and low toxicity, making it suitable for use in various laboratory settings. It is soluble in organic solvents and can form stable dispersions in water, which is advantageous for applications in drug delivery and formulation. Additionally, it can facilitate the extraction of membrane proteins while maintaining their functional integrity, making it a valuable tool in membrane biochemistry and related fields.
Formula:C28H54O11
Synonyms:
  • n-Hexadecyl beta-D-maltoside
